Diameter 621.5 mm 646.8 mm 25.3 mm
Revs/km 512 492 -20

⚠️ High Risk Upgrade (4.07%)

The diameter difference is 4.07%. This exceeds the 3% safety limit. It may cause ABS failure and brake issues.

🚗 Speedometer Change

When your speedometer shows 100 km/h, you are actually traveling at 104.07 km/h.

Tire A: 185/65 R15 – The Everyday Workhorse

The 185/65 R15 tire is a quintessential example of a tire designed for practicality, comfort, and efficiency. It's a common choice for many compact cars and sedans, prioritizing a balanced driving experience.

In essence, the 185/65 R15 is an excellent choice for drivers who prioritize comfort, fuel efficiency, lower running costs, and a forgiving ride over outright sporty handling.

Tire B: 215/50 R17 – The Performance Aesthetic

Stepping up to the 215/50 R17, we encounter a tire often associated with sportier vehicles, larger sedans, and those seeking a more engaging driving experience, along with a visually appealing stance.

The 215/50 R17 is ideal for drivers who value dynamic handling, precise steering, enhanced dry grip, strong braking performance, and a sportier visual appeal, and are willing to accept a firmer ride and potentially higher operating costs.

The Senior Engineer's Advice: Choose Your Purpose

As you can see, there's no single "best" tire here. The optimal choice is entirely dependent on your priorities, your driving style, and most importantly, the specific vehicle you own. Manufacturers spend countless hours calibrating a vehicle's suspension, steering, and safety systems for a particular range of tire sizes and characteristics. Deviating too far from these specifications can compromise safety and driving dynamics.

Are you commuting daily, valuing a quiet, comfortable, and economical ride? The 185/65 R15 (or a similar specification from your vehicle's OE options) is likely your champion. Do you enjoy carving corners, appreciate sharp feedback, and desire a sporty look, perhaps in a performance-oriented vehicle? The 215/50 R17 family will undoubtedly appeal more.

My final recommendation: Always consult your vehicle's owner's manual or the tire placard (usually located in the driver's side door jamb) for approved tire sizes, load ratings, and speed ratings. When in doubt, speak with a reputable tire professional who can guide you to the safest and most suitable choice for your specific needs.
